The Impact of Temperature Level on Paint Application



When you're preparing an industrial exterior painting project, the temperature level can significantly affect exactly how well the paint sticks and dries.

Preferably, you want to repaint when temperatures vary between 50 ° F and 85 ° F. If it's too cool, the paint may not heal properly, causing issues like peeling or splitting.

On the other side, if it's too hot, the paint can dry out as well quickly, avoiding proper attachment and leading to an unequal surface.

You need to additionally think about the moment of day; early morning or late afternoon offers cooler temperatures, which can be extra favorable.

Always check the supplier's referrals for the certain paint you're making use of, as they frequently offer guidance on the ideal temperature variety for optimal outcomes.

Best Seasons for Commercial Outside Painting Projects



What's the best season for your business exterior painting projects?

Springtime and very early autumn are usually your best choices. During these periods, temperatures are moderate, and moisture levels are frequently reduced, developing excellent problems for paint application and drying out.

Avoid summertime's intense heat, which can cause paint to dry too swiftly, resulting in inadequate attachment and finish. Similarly, winter months's cold temperature levels can impede proper drying and curing, taking the chance of the durability of your paint work.

Aim for days with temperatures in between 50 ° F and 85 ° F for optimum outcomes. Keep in mind to check the neighborhood weather prediction for rain, as wet conditions can wreck your project.
